Red Dirt Metals Expands Mt Ida lithium project landholding

  • Red Dirt Metals (RDT) consolidates its Mt Ida lithium-copper-gold project landholding in Western Australia
  • The company says it has exercised its option to acquire a tenements package comprising 11 square kilometres of “prospective lithium and gold terrain”, increasing its Mt Ida project area to more than 160 sqkm
  • Red Dirt says the ground-holding will be incorporated into its recently announced expanded exploration strategy for the Mt Ida project
  • Red Dirt expects the $2 million acquisition to be completed later this month
  • RDT shares down 8.65 per cent to 47.5 cents
